大型网站系统架构演化实例_2.使用缓存改善网站性能

 1.使用缓存改善网站性能                网站访问的特点和现实世界的财富分配一样遵循二八定律:80%的业务访问集中在20%的数据上。既然大部分业务访问集中在一小部分数据上,那么如果把这一小部分数据缓存在内存中,就可以减少数据库的访问压力,提高整个网站的数据访问速度,改善数据库的写入性能了。网站使用的缓存可以分为两种:缓存在应用服务器上的本地缓存和缓存在专门的分布式缓存服务器上的远程缓存...

大型网站系统架构演化实例_3.使用服务集群改善网站并发处理能力

1.使用服务集群改善网站并发处理能力                 使用集群是网站解决高并发、海量数据问题的常用手段。当一台服务器的处理能力、存储空间不足时,不要企图去更换更强大的服务器,对大型网站而言,不管多么强大的服务器,对大型网站而言,不管多强大的服务器,都满足不了网站持续增长的业务需求。这种情况下,更恰当的做法是增加一台服务器分担原有服务器的访问及存储压力。对网站架构而言,只要能通过增加一台...

大型网站系统架构演化实例_1.单体架构和垂直架构

        大型网站的技术挑战主要来自于庞大的用户,高并发的访问和海量的数据,任何简单的业务一旦需要处理数以P计的数据和面对数以亿计的用户,问题就会变得很棘手。通常大型网站架构主要解决这类问题。 1.第一阶段:单体架构         大型网站都是从小型网站发展而来,网站架构也是一样,是从小型网站架构逐步演化而来,网站架构也是一样,是从小型网站架构逐步演化而来。小型网站最开始没有太多人访问,只需要...

离散化实现低通滤波器(选用双线性变换)

学习了离散化后整理了其中的核心步骤,此处不对原理进行深究,仅仅介绍如何对一个连续系统进行离散化                                   此处可以得到低通滤波器的截止频率为1000rad/s.    离散化的过程为将s = 2/Ts  *  [(z - 1) / (z + 1)]   (选用双线性变换) 得到离散化序列为 Y(z) = [wc * Ts / (2 + wc)]...

Python中的数据可视化实例:地图可视化

然,这些库只是在Python中可用的一部分地图可视化工具,而随着技术的不断进步,还会出现其他更加先进和具有一定优势的编程工具,因此我们需要在实际应用中根据需求进行选择。以上就是Python中的数据可视化实例:地图可视化的详细内容,更多请关注Work网其它相关文章! ...

YII Framework框架教程之国际化实现方法,yiiframework

YII Framework框架教程之国际化实现方法,yiiframework本文讲述了YII Framework框架教程之国际化实现方法。分享给大家供大家参考,具体如下:一个web应用,发布到互联网,就是面向全球用户。用户在世界的各个角落都可以访问到你的web应用,当然要看你的网站和不和谐,不和谐的web应用在和谐社会是不让你访问的。YII提供了国际化的支持,可以让我们创建的应用适合不同语言的人...

基于FPGA的图像sobel锐化实现,包括tb测试文件和MATLAB辅助验证

%d\n",o_sobel); else $fwrite(fout1,"%d\n",0);end endmodule0X_007m 4.算法理论概述         基于FPGA的图像Sobel锐化实现,是一种通过使用Sobel算子对图像进行边缘检测,从而提高图像清晰度的方法。Sobel算子是一种常用的边缘检测算子,它可以通过计算图像像素点周围像素的灰度值差异,来检测出图像的边缘。 实现步骤: 1...

面向大规模深度学习训练的缓存优化实

分配和调度的资源。第三,在进行缓存优化时,不要只局限在一个作业或者一个 worker 上,应该统揽整个端到端全局的参数,才能使得整个集群的效率和性能有更好的提升。以上就是面向大规模深度学习训练的缓存优化实践的详细内容,更多请关注Work网其它相关文章! ...
© 2024 LMLPHP 关于我们 联系我们 友情链接 耗时0.006719(s)
2024-05-03 06:46:26 1714689986